Hassan Seyed Ghaemmaghami's Obituary
On July 23rd, 2017, Hassan Seyed Ghaemmaghami was put at peace from his battle with cancer. Hassan was born on April 1st, 1945 in Hamadan, Iran. He grew up and resided in Tehran, Iran until 1962 when he arrived in the United States through the VISTA program. While in Dallas, Texas, Hassan met his wife of 44 years, Donna. The newlyweds lived in Tehran until the Revolution brought them back to Dallas. Hassan became a US citizen and also fulfilled his goal of becoming an entrepreneur through his investment in real estate company, HG Investments.
